Kurs Db2 13 for z/OS Advanced Database Administration
This course introduces advanced database administration skills, including program preparation and the use of packages, online schema changes, partition management, and stored procedures. Performance and availability features of utilities, including LOAD, REBUILD INDEX, REORG, and UNLOAD are covered.
This course does not cover distributed data processing or data sharing.

Zielgruppe
Administrators familiar with Db2 who wish to augment their skill set in administering Db2 13 for z/OS database environment.
Voraussetzungen
Before taking this course, you should have:
- Familiarity with the z/OS operating system, including TSO, ISPF, and SDSF
- Familiarity with SQL DML (SELECT, INSERT, UPDATE, and MERGE, as well as DDL statements (CREATE, ALTER, DROP)
- Basic skills administering a Db2 13 for z/OS database environment, including use of basic utilities, serialization, and basic database security
